As Everything Unfolds Cement Their Reign on ‘Ultraviolet’

As Everything Unfolds Spring 2023
Photo by: Pearl Cook

Following the release of their debut album Within Each Lies The Other in 2021, As Everything Unfolds has set themselves up to be a juggernaut—not only in the UK where they hail from—but globally. The five-piece unit, led by Charlie Rolfe, has not only laid its foundation as a force to be reckoned with but has effortlessly exceeded the expectations of their peers.

Now, the group has unleashed their sophomore effort Ultraviolet—a high-energy, unapologetic, 11-track masterpiece that sees As Everything Unfolds find their stride and continue to cement themselves on their genre-defying throne. As a whole, the album explores the fundamentals of humanity while creating a dialogue around overcoming internalized struggles to become the greatest version of oneself.

Vocalist Charlie Rolfe exclusively shared a track-by-track breakdown of Ultraviolet with idobi Radio. Take a listen to the group’s new album and read Rolfe’s track-by-track below.

“Ultraviolet”

This song is about taking back control, and that internal power you feel in taking back the control of your own life, and your own freedoms.

“Felt Like Home”

This song is about the thoughts and feelings that come with your happiness but alongside that the stress and pressure of what you do and fulfilling the expectations people have of you.

“Slow Down”

Ever feel like you’re being pulled down? Like someone is your biggest supporter yet your biggest critic. Jealousy is a horrible thing to be on the other side of, this song is about navigating the confusing feelings after breaking free from someone else’s toxic behavior.

“Saint Or Rogue”

This was the first song we wrote for the album, and was fully written during the COVID-19 lockdown. I was very solitary at that time, being at home, and drinking a lot. It’s a commentary of my thoughts and feelings about myself during that time, using suppressants to get through the evenings and not really liking who I became at that time.

“Blossom”

Don’t ever forget where you came from, don’t forget we’re still progressing, and don’t forget there is still so much growth yet to do. We’re constantly changing and evolving in life, learn from it.

“Infrared”

An interlude track with conceptual storytelling on the premise of the album.

“Flip Side”

“Flip Side” definitely is a song with conflicted emotions, it was a song of joy and relief and excitement in moments, especially the chorus, but also a song about battling my own struggles with trying not to be a bitter person, etc.

“Twilight”

I felt so much more unstoppable at this point in my life, so much more positive, laughing at anyone who told me I couldn’t do it, including myself. I felt like I didn’t want to let go of things my brain told me I should have, and I’m glad I didn’t.

“Rose Bouquets”

Lyrically the song talks about throwing away rose bouquets, in this case, this was everything I felt from album one, this song is a farewell song to our debut record Within Each Lies The Other.

“Daylight”

Feel the balance of opposites in your life, the day and the night. Embrace time as a consistent carousel that will send your feelings in circles, round, and round, but this time each time it comes around, learn from it.

“All I’ve Ever Known”

Sometimes you have to see people for who they really are, some people will try everything they can to try and drag you down, when it’s all you’ve ever known it’s hard to break free from that grasp but you can do it.
